Before delving into the intricacies of the Ghost Face bust statue, let's first explore its origins. Born from the mind of Wes Craven in his 1996 classic, "Scream," this menacing visage has since become synonymous with the horror genre. The Ghost Face, with its white, featureless face and black clothing, is a terrifying embodiment of the unknown, making it a perfect addition to any haunted scene.

Materials Matter: Durability and Detail

When selecting a Ghost Face bust statue, consider the material it's made from. Polyresin, for instance, offers excellent detail retention and can be painted to achieve a lifelike finish. High-density polyurethane, on the other hand, provides superior durability and can withstand even the harshest weather conditions. Both materials are excellent choices, but the best one for you will depend on your specific needs and budget.
Additionally, look for statues that feature hand-painted details and realistic textures. These added touches can elevate your Ghost Face bust statue from merely spooky to genuinely terrifying. Some high-end statues even come with LED lights, allowing you to illuminate the figure's eyes or mouth for an extra chilling effect.

Complementary Decorations: Building Your Haunted Scene
To create a cohesive haunted scene, choose decorations that complement your Ghost Face bust statue. Consider adding other iconic horror movie elements, such as a dilapidated movie screen, vintage horror posters, or even a replica of the famous "Scream" phone prop. These additions can help transport your visitors into the world of the Ghost Face and heighten the overall spooky atmosphere.
Don't forget the importance of lighting in setting the mood. Use strategically placed lights to cast eerie shadows and emphasize the menacing features of your Ghost Face bust statue. Colored gels can also help create a more immersive environment, with red and orange hues evoking the warmth of a flickering flame, while cooler blues and purples suggest an otherworldly presence.
